Fix pip komanda nerasta

Fix Pip Komanda Nerasta



Python yra visuotinai naudojama kalba, skirta paprastoms scenarijų programoms, mašininio mokymosi technikoms ir algoritmams. Dažniausiai jį naudoja mokslininkai ir AI vartotojai dėl savo tvirtos ir universalios bibliotekos. Norėdami naudoti ir valdyti savo paketus, Python turi „pip“. Pip yra vienas iš Python paketų tvarkytuvų, leidžiančių mums valdyti, įdiegti ir atnaujinti Python paketus ir modulius iš PyPI (Python paketų indekso).

Tačiau koduodamas arba diegdamas kai kuriuos „Python“ modulius, vartotojas gali susidurti su klaidomis „pip komanda nerasta“ „Mac“ ir „Linux“ ir „pip neatpažįstama kaip vidinė ar išorinė komanda“ sistemoje „Windows“.

Šiame tinklaraštyje bus parodyti pataisymai, kaip išspręsti klaidą „pip nerasta“, naudojant toliau pateiktą schemą:







Pataisykite „pip komanda nerasta“ sistemoje „Windows“.

Kartais sistemoje „Windows“ įvyksta komandos klaida „pip neatpažįstamas kaip vidinis ar išorinis“, kaip parodyta toliau. Taip yra dėl įvairių priežasčių, pvz., jei pip nėra tinkamai įdiegtas, jei pip nėra įtrauktas į „Windows Path“ kintamąjį arba „Windows“ veikia senesnė pip versija:





Norėdami ištaisyti nurodytą klaidą, vartotojas gali išbandyti šiuos sprendimus:





1 sprendimas: Sistemoje tinkamai įdiekite pip

Jei pip neįdiegtas kartu su Python diegimu, vartotojas gali susidurti su nurodyta klaida. Norėdami ištaisyti klaidą, paleiskite Python diegimo programą, tinkinkite Python diegimo parinktį ir įdiekite Python ir pip sistemoje. Norėdami parodyti, atlikite toliau nurodytus veiksmus.

1 veiksmas: paleiskite „Python Installer“.

Atidarykite Python's Interneto svetainė ir atsisiųskite Python diegimo programą. Po to eikite į aplanką „Atsisiuntimai“ ir paleiskite diegimo programą:



2 veiksmas: tinkinkite Python diegimą

Dabar pažymėkite toliau nurodytus žymimuosius laukelius, kad įdiegtumėte Python su administratoriaus teisėmis ir pridėtumėte Python prie Windows PATH. Tada, norėdami įdiegti pip kartu su Python diegimu, spustelėkite parinktį „Tinkinti diegimą“:

3 veiksmas: įdiekite pip

Kitame žingsnyje pažymėkite „ pip “, kad įdiegtumėte pip, ir paspauskite „ Kitas “ mygtukas:

Dabar tęskite numatytąją pažymėtą parinktį ir įdiekite pip ir Python sistemoje „Windows“ naudodami „ Diegti “ mygtukas:

Sėkmingai įdiegę, uždarykite diegimo programos langą naudodami „ Uždaryti “ mygtukas:

4 veiksmas: paleiskite komandų eilutę

Tada paleiskite komandų eilutės Windows terminalą per meniu Pradėti:

5 veiksmas: naudokite pip komandą

Naudokite pip komandą, kad patikrintumėte, ar „ pip “ veikia ar ne:

pip -- versija

Čia radome pip versiją paleisdami „ pip – versija “ komanda:

Norėdami naudoti „ pip “ komandą, kad įdiegtumėte paketą, paleiskite „ pip įdiegti “ komanda:

pip įdiegti pandas

Rezultatas rodo, kad mes efektyviai įdiegėme „ pandos ' paketą ir sėkmingai išsprendė ' pip neatpažįstamas kaip vidinis “ komandos klaida:

2 sprendimas: atnaujinkite PIP

Kartais senesnės pip versijos negali tinkamai veikti ir generuoja klaidą ' pip komanda nerasta “. Python3 versija naudoja „pip3“ paketų valdymui, o „python 2“ naudoja „pip“. Pirma, paketo diegimui pabandykite naudoti pip arba pip3. Jei tai neveikia gerai, tai reiškia, kad pip yra pasenęs ir nepalaiko reikiamo modulio ar paketo ir parodys klaidą.

Norėdami ištaisyti nurodytą klaidą, pabandykite atnaujinti pip naudodami nurodytą komandą:

python -m pip install --upgrade pip

Atnaujinę pip, pabandykite įdiegti paketą naudodami pip ir patikrinkite, ar klaida ištaisyta, ar ne.

3 sprendimas: nustatykite aplinkos kintamąjį

Kartais, kol pip ir python yra įdiegti, pip nėra automatiškai įtraukiamas į Windows Path. Dėl šios priežasties komanda pip nepasiekiama iš komandinės eilutės ir vartotojas susiduria su klaida ' pip neatpažįstamas “. Norėdami ištaisyti nurodytą klaidą, pridėkite pip diegimo katalogą prie 'Windows' kelio kintamojo, atlikdami šiuos veiksmus:

1 veiksmas: eikite į „Python“ diegimo katalogą

Pagal numatytuosius nustatymus Python yra įdiegtas „ C:\Users\\AppData\Local\Programs\Python\Python “ katalogą. Eikite į Python diegimo katalogą ir atidarykite „ Scenarijai “ aplankas:

Viduje ' Scenarijai ' katalogą, vartotojas gali rasti ' pip “ vykdomuosius failus. Dabar nukopijuokite kelią Scenarijai “ katalogą iš adreso juostos:

2 veiksmas: paleiskite aplinkos kintamąjį

Atidarykite aplinkos kintamojo nustatymus ieškodami jo „Windows“ meniu Pradėti:

Tada paspauskite „ aplinkos įvairovė “ mygtuką, kad paleistumėte nustatymus:

3 veiksmas: pridėkite pip prie „Windows Path“.

Atidaryk ' Kelias “ parinktis iš „ Vartotojo kintamieji “ sąrašą. Šiuo tikslu pirmiausia pasirinkite „ Kelias “, tada paspauskite „ Redaguoti “ mygtukas:

Čia galite pamatyti, kaip mūsų sistema jau įtraukė Python ir pip į „Windows Path“ kintamąjį. Norėdami pridėti nukopijuotą kelią sistemoje „Windows“ Kelias ' kintamąjį, paspauskite ' Nauja “ mygtuką, įklijuokite pip diegimo kelią “ C:\Users\\AppData\Local\Programs\Python\Python\Scripts “ ir paspauskite „ Gerai “ mygtukas:

4 veiksmas: naudokite pip komandą

Pridėjus „ pip “ į Windows Path, iš naujo paleiskite komandų eilutės terminalą ir naudokite komandą pip, kad įdiegtumėte paketą arba modulį ir patikrintumėte, ar nurodyta problema išspręsta, ar ne:

pip įdiegti pandas

Norėdami parodyti, įdiegėme Python pandas biblioteką naudodami pip komandą:

Aukščiau pateikta išvestis rodo, kad ištaisėme „ pip komanda neatpažinta “ klaida sistemoje „Windows“.

Pataisyti pip komanda nerasta „Linux“.

„Pip“ yra plačiai naudojamas „Linux“ metodas, skirtas įdiegti „Python“ paketus ir modulius iš PyPI. Tačiau kartais vartotojas susiduria su komanda „pip“ nerasta “ klaida, kaip nurodyta toliau. Taip yra dėl to, kad „pip“ neįdiegtas „Linux“, „pip“ yra pasenęs arba „pip“ nėra įtrauktas į aplinkos nustatymus:

Norėdami išspręsti nurodytą problemą, atlikite toliau nurodytus sprendimus.

Išsamiai aptarkime aukščiau minėtus sprendimus po vieną.

1 sprendimas: „Linux“ įdiekite pip

Jei „pip“ nėra tinkamai įdiegtas „Linux“, vartotojas gali gauti „ pip nerastas “ komandos klaida. Norėdami išvengti nurodytos problemos, pabandykite įdiegti pip sistemoje „Linux“, atlikdami šią procedūrą.

1 veiksmas: atnaujinkite „Linux“ šaltinio saugyklą

Pirmiausia paleiskite „Linux“ terminalą naudodami „ CTRL + ALT + T ' Raktas. Tada atnaujinkite Ubuntu saugyklą naudodami „ tinkamas atnaujinimas ” komanda su sudo vartotojo teisėmis:

sudo apt atnaujinimas

2 veiksmas: įdiekite pip

Tada įdiekite „pip“ Python paketų tvarkyklę naudodami nurodytą komandą. „ - ir “ parinktis leis procesui naudoti papildomos vietos diske:

sudo apt install python3-pip -y

Čia galite pamatyti, kad pip yra įdiegtas Ubuntu („Linux Distro“):

3 veiksmas: patvirtinimas

Norėdami patvirtinti, paleiskite „ pip “ komandą, kad patikrintumėte jos versiją:

pip -- versija

Čia galite pamatyti, kad mes efektyviai įdiegėme ' pip 22.0.2 “ sistemoje Linux ir ištaisė „ pip nerastas “ klaida:

2 sprendimas: atnaujinkite pip

Naujausiuose Linux platinimo leidimuose naudojamas Python3 ir jis naudoja ' pip3 “ paketų valdymui. Jei vartotojas sistemoje turi python3, „ pip “ komanda gali neveikti. Tačiau „python“ 2 versijoje naudojamas „pip“.

Pirmiausia pabandykite paleisti pip3 arba pip komandą, kad įdiegtumėte paketus / modulius. Jei abi komandos neveikia gerai, pabandykite atnaujinti pip versiją, nes senesnė versija gali nepalaikyti reikiamų ar naujausių Python paketų ir rodo klaidą ' pip nerastas “.

Norėdami atnaujinti pip Ubuntu, paleiskite žemiau esančią komandą:

python3 -m pip install -- upgrade pip

Tai atnaujins pip paketą ir gali išspręsti nurodytą problemą:

Norėdami patvirtinti, dar kartą paleiskite „ pip “ komandą, kad patikrintumėte jos versiją. Čia matote, kad mes efektyviai vykdėme pip “ komanda Ubuntu:

pip -- versija

3 sprendimas: pridėkite Pip prie aplinkos parametrų

Jei pip yra tinkamai įdiegtas sistemoje ir turi naujausią versiją, bet vis tiek rodo klaidą ' pip komanda nerasta “. Tai reiškia, kad „Linux“ sistema gali neatpažinti „pip“ komandos ir „pip“ nėra įtraukta į aplinkos nustatymus.

Norėdami išspręsti nurodytą problemą, pridėkite pip prie aplinkos nustatymų naudodami toliau pateiktą demonstraciją.

1 veiksmas: patikrinkite vamzdžio montavimo vietą

Pirmiausia patikrinkite, kur pip.exe “ ir „ pip3.exe “ failai egzistuoja. Šiuo tikslu paleiskite „ kuris pip “ komanda. Tai parodys pip diegimo katalogą:

kuris pip

2 veiksmas: pridėkite pip prie kelio aplinkos nustatymų

.bashrc “ yra paslėptas „Linux“ failas, naudojamas apvalkalo aplinkos kintamiesiems nustatyti. Norėdami pridėti „ pip “ į „Linux“ aplinkos nustatymus, eksportuokite „pip“ diegimo kelią į „ .bashrc “ failą. Šiuo tikslu pirmiausia atidarykite failą naudodami toliau pateiktą komandą:

sudo nano. bashrc

Tada pridėkite toliau pateiktą fragmentą „ .bashrc ' failą, kad eksportuotumėte ' pip “ diegimo kelias į aplinkos nustatymus:

eksporto PATH = 'usr/bin:$PATH'

Atlikę pakeitimus paspauskite „ CTRL + S “ norėdami išsaugoti pakeitimus ir „ CTRL + X “ norėdami išeiti iš nano teksto rengyklės:

3 veiksmas: patvirtinimas

Norėdami patikrinti, pabandykite įdiegti kai kuriuos Python modulius ir patikrinkite, ar klaida ištaisyta, ar ne:

pip įdiegti panda

Žemiau pateiktas rezultatas rodo, kad mes efektyviai įdiegėme panda biblioteka naudojant pip:

Mes parengėme sprendimus, kaip ištaisyti klaidą „pip komanda nerasta“ sistemoje „Windows“ ir „Linux“.

Išvada

Norėdami pataisyti „ pip komanda nerasta “ klaidą, pabandykite iš naujo įdiegti „pip“ Python paketų tvarkyklę arba atnaujinti pip naudodami „ python -m pip install – upgrade pip “ komanda „Windows“ ir „ python3 -m pip install – upgrade pip “ komandą Linux sistemoje. Kitas galimas sprendimas, kaip ištaisyti nurodytą klaidą, yra pridėti pip prie „Windows“ arba „Linux“ aplinkos nustatymų. Tai padarys pip pasiekiamą „Windows“ arba „Linux“ terminalams. Šis įrašas parodė, kaip išspręsti klaidą „pip komanda nerasta“ tiek Windows, tiek Linux OS.